About this episode

Delia unravels a bizarre van ride that Jessicah Black was taken on and discovers a dark history within Forsyth County regarding wrongful convictions. Chris Paul’s memoir about his late grandfather provides insight into how the famous athlete has reconciled with where the case stands now. The age-old legal maxim: “Justice delayed is justice denied” comes under scrutiny.
